    Understanding Accreditation in Engineering

    Let's kick things off by understanding accreditation in the context of engineering education. Accreditation is essentially a stamp of approval from a recognized body, indicating that a particular engineering program has met specific standards of quality and relevance. In the United States, the primary accrediting body for engineering programs is ABET (Accreditation Board for Engineering and Technology). ABET accreditation is widely recognized and respected, both nationally and internationally, serving as a benchmark for engineering education excellence.

    ABET's accreditation process involves a rigorous evaluation of various aspects of an engineering program. This includes the curriculum, faculty qualifications, available resources, and the overall educational outcomes. The process ensures that graduates from accredited programs have a solid foundation in engineering principles, are proficient in problem-solving, and possess the necessary skills to succeed in their careers. ABET accreditation is not a one-time thing; programs must undergo periodic reviews to maintain their accredited status, ensuring continuous improvement and adherence to evolving industry standards.

    For students, graduating from an ABET-accredited program offers several significant advantages. First and foremost, it enhances their credibility with potential employers. Many companies, especially those in highly regulated industries, prioritize hiring graduates from accredited programs because they trust that these individuals have received a high-quality education. Secondly, accreditation often opens doors to professional licensure. In many states, graduating from an ABET-accredited program is a prerequisite for becoming a licensed professional engineer (PE). This license is essential for engineers who want to offer their services directly to the public or take on significant responsibilities in their field. Finally, accreditation facilitates the transfer of credits and acceptance into graduate programs. Many graduate schools require or prefer applicants to have a degree from an accredited undergraduate program.     MIT's Accreditation Status

    So, is MIT engineering accredited? The short answer is a resounding yes. MIT's undergraduate and graduate engineering programs are accredited by ABET. This accreditation covers a wide range of engineering disciplines, including but not limited to aerospace engineering, chemical engineering, civil and environmental engineering, electrical engineering and computer science, and mechanical engineering. MIT's commitment to maintaining its accreditation underscores its dedication to providing high-quality engineering education that meets the rigorous standards set by ABET.

    The accreditation process for MIT's engineering programs is comprehensive and involves a self-study, a site visit by ABET evaluators, and a review of program outcomes. During the self-study, MIT faculty and staff conduct a thorough assessment of their programs, documenting their objectives, curriculum, teaching methods, and assessment procedures. The site visit provides an opportunity for ABET evaluators to meet with faculty, students, and administrators, observe classes, and review program materials. Based on the self-study and site visit, ABET makes a determination on whether to grant or reaffirm accreditation.
